Paraffin as Phase Change Material

2. Phase change materials: an overview. Energy storage is one of the important parts of renewable energies. Energy can be stored in several ways such as mechanical (e.g., compressed air, flywheel, etc.), electrical (e.g., double-layer capacitors), electrochemical (e.g., batteries), chemical (e.g., fuels), and thermal energy storages [].Among several methods

A comprehensive study of properties of paraffin phase change

Paraffins are useful as phase change materials (PCMs) for thermal energy storage (TES) via their melting transition, T mpt.Paraffins with T mpt between 30 and 60 °C have particular utility in improving the efficiency of solar energy capture systems and for thermal buffering of electronics and batteries. Preparation and characterization of phase-change energy storage

Phase-change material (PCM) refers to a material that absorbs or releases large latent heat by phase transition between different phases of the material itself (solid–solid phase or solid–liquid phase) at certain temperatures. 1–3 PCMs have high heat storage densities and melting enthalpies, which enable them to store relatively dense amounts of energy under the
